Common use of Client HR Costs Clause in Contracts

Client HR Costs. During the [***]*, BPA shall establish its total Client HR Costs including HR IT Services. For Countries other than the U.S. and U.K, the Client HR Costs shall be established by BPA during each Due Diligence Exercise. The Client HR Costs will be used to determine the actual [***]* cost savings realised by BPA as the result of the Process being taken on by Exult. [***]*, BPA will establish the numbers of HR staff and designate each staff member with the following categories: o In-Scope employees. o Embedded Services HR staff. o Staff associated with the merger and harmonisation of BP and Amoco. o Staff whose status is still to be determined. o Other staff associated with identified projects In order to establish the Total Labour Related Costs no HR personnel can be removed by BPA from the Client HR Cost without first being designated within one of the above five categories. Any dispute relating to the classification of HR personnel shall be determined by an Expert in accordance with Clause 24.2 of the Framework Agreement (Dispute Resolution Procedure). [***]* For Countries other than the US and UK, the Client HR Cost shall be established during the Country Due Diligence Exercise and each member of staff designated within the above four categories.
